'); print (''); //print (''); //pour L-V $Normal["L-V"] = array(5.52,6.07,6.21,6.35,6.47,6.57,7.03,7.09,7.15,7.22,7.28,7.34,7.40,7.46,7.52,7.58,8.04,8.10,8.16,8.22,8.28,8.34,8.40,8.46,8.52,8.58,9.03,9.09,9.15,9.21,9.28,9.35,9.42,9.50,9.57,10.05,10.12,10.20,10.27,10.35,10.42,10.50,10.57,11.05,11.12,11.20,11.27,11.35,11.42,11.50,11.57,12.05,12.12,12.20,12.27,12.35,12.42,12.50,12.57,13.05,13.12,13.20,13.27,13.35,13.42,13.50,13.57,14.05,14.12,14.20,14.27,14.35,14.42,14.50,14.57,15.05,15.12,15.20,15.27,15.35,15.42,15.49,15.56,16.04,16.11,16.17,16.23,16.29,16.35,16.41,16.47,16.53,16.59,17.05,17.11,17.17,17.23,17.29,17.35,17.41,17.47,17.53,17.59,18.05,18.11,18.17,18.23,18.29,18.35,18.41,18.47,18.53,18.59,19.06,19.13,19.21,19.31,19.41,19.51,20.01,20.11,20.22,20.37,20.52,21.07,21.22,21.37,21.57,22.17,22.37,22.57,23.17,23.37,23.57); //pour S $Normal["S"] = array(5.54,6.09,6.24,6.39,6.54,7.09,7.24,7.39,7.54,8.09,8.24,8.39,8.54,9.07,9.19,9.32,9.45,9.58,10.11,10.24,10.37,10.50,11.03,11.16,11.29,11.42,11.55,12.03,12.11,12.19,12.27,12.35,12.43,12.51,12.59,13.07,13.15,13.23,13.31,13.39,13.47,13.55,14.03,14.11,14.19,14.27,14.35,14.43,14.51,14.59,15.07,15.15,15.23,15.31,15.39,15.47,15.55,16.03,16.11,16.19,16.27,16.35,16.43,16.51,16.59,17.07,17.15,17.23,17.31,17.39,17.47,17.55,18.03,18.11,18.19,18.27,18.35,18.43,18.51,18.58,19.06,19.14,19.22,19.37,19.52,20.07,20.22,20.37,20.52,21.07,21.22,21.37,21.57,22.17,22.37,22.57,23.17,23.37,23.57); //pour L-V $Vacances["L-V"] = array(5.52,6.07,6.21,6.35,6.47,6.57,7.07,7.17,7.24,7.31,7.39,7.46,7.54,8.01,8.09,8.16,8.24,8.31,8.38,8.45,8.52,8.59,9.07,9.15,9.25,9.35,9.45,9.55,10.05,10.15,10.25,10.35,10.45,10.55,11.05,11.15,11.25,11.35,11.42,11.50,11.57,12.05,12.12,12.20,12.27,12.35,12.42,12.50,12.57,13.05,13.12,13.20,13.27,13.35,13.42,13.50,13.57,14.05,14.12,14.20,14.27,14.35,14.42,14.50,14.57,15.05,15.12,15.20,15.27,15.35,15.42,15.49,15.55,16.03,16.10,16.17,16.24,16.32,16.39,16.46,16.54,17.01,17.09,17.16,17.24,17.31,17.39,17.46,17.54,18.01,18.09,18.16,18.24,18.31,18.39,18.46,18.53,18.59,19.06,19.13,19.21,19.31,19.41,19.51,20.01,20.11,20.22,20.37,20.52,21.07,21.22,21.37,21.57,22.17,22.37,22.57,23.17,23.37,23.57); //pour S $Vacances["S"] = array(5.54,6.09,6.24,6.39,6.54,7.09,7.24,7.39,7.54,8.09,8.24,8.39,8.54,9.07,9.19,9.32,9.45,9.58,10.11,10.24,10.37,10.50,11.03,11.16,11.29,11.42,11.52,12.02,12.12,12.22,12.32,12.42,12.52,13.02,13.12,13.22,13.32,13.42,13.52,14.02,14.12,14.22,14.32,14.42,14.52,15.02,15.12,15.22,15.32,15.42,15.52,16.02,16.12,16.22,16.32,16.42,16.52,17.02,17.12,17.22,17.32,17.42,17.52,18.02,18.12,18.22,18.32,18.42,18.52,19.02,19.12,19.22,19.37,19.52,20.07,20.22,20.37,20.52,21.07,21.22,21.37,21.57,22.17,22.37,22.57,23.17,23.37,23.57); $Dimanche=array(5.54,6.13,6.33,6.53,7.13,7.33,7.53,8.13,8.33,8.53,9.13,9.33,9.53,10.11,10.26,10.41,10.56,11.11,11.26,11.41,11.56,12.11,12.26,12.41,12.56,13.11,13.26,13.39,13.52,14.04,14.17,14.29,14.42,14.54,15.07,15.19,15.32,15.44,15.57,16.09,16.22,16.34,16.47,16.59,17.12,17.24,17.37,17.49,18.02,18.14,18.27,18.40,18.52,19.06,19.22,19.37,19.52,20.07,20.22,20.37,20.52,21.07,21.22,21.37,21.57,22.17,22.37,22.57,23.17,23.37,23.57); //recuperer la date dans un tableau $date_time_array = getdate(time()); //recuperer la date, l'heure .... $wday= $date_time_array['wday']; $month= $date_time_array['mon']; $mday= $date_time_array['mday']; $hours= $date_time_array['hours']; $minutes= $date_time_array['minutes']; $seconds= $date_time_array['seconds']; //liste des vaiables pouvant etre récupérées //"seconds" seconds //"minutes" minutes //"hours" hours //"mday" day of the month //"wday" day of the week as a number //"mon" month as a number //"year" year //"yday" day of the year as a number //"month" full month name //calculer l'heure actuelle $now=$hours+ $minutes/100; $now1=$hours*3600+ $minutes*60+$seconds; //Trouver le temps en minutes qui reste jusqu'au prochain bus //avec la suposition que dimanche=0, lundi=1,....samedi=6 if($wday == 0) { // on est dimanche for ($i=0; $i= 20) || ($month==7 & $mday <= 21)) { //pour simplifier on considere les vacances du 20 juin au 21 aout //on est en vacances; if($wday == 6) { //samedi for ($i=0; $i7) { $fillcolor1 = $vert; $fillcolor2 = $vert; $fillcolor3 = $vert; $fillcolor4 = $vert; $fillcolor5 = $vert; $fillcolor6 = $vert; $fillcolor7 = $vert; } else if($time<=7 & $time>6 ) { $fillcolor1 = $orange; $fillcolor2 = $orange; $fillcolor3 = $orange; $fillcolor4 = $orange; $fillcolor5 = $orange; $fillcolor6 = $orange; $fillcolor7 = $orange; }else if($time<=6 & $time >5) { $fillcolor1 = $orange; $fillcolor2 = $orange; $fillcolor3 = $orange; $fillcolor4 = $orange; $fillcolor5 = $orange; $fillcolor6 = $orange; $fillcolor7 = $vert; }else if($time<=5 & $time >4) { $fillcolor1 = $orange; $fillcolor2 = $orange; $fillcolor3 = $orange; $fillcolor4 = $orange; $fillcolor5 = $orange; $fillcolor6 = $vert; $fillcolor7 = $vert; }else if($time<=4 & $time >3) { $fillcolor1 = $orange; $fillcolor2 = $orange; $fillcolor3 = $orange; $fillcolor4 = $orange; $fillcolor5 = $vert; $fillcolor6 = $vert; $fillcolor7 = $vert; }else if($time<=3 && $time>2) { $fillcolor1 = $rouge; $fillcolor2 = $rouge; $fillcolor3 = $rouge; $fillcolor4 = $vert; $fillcolor5 = $vert; $fillcolor6 = $vert; $fillcolor7 = $vert; } else if($time<=2 && $time>1) { $fillcolor1 = $rouge; $fillcolor2 = $rouge; $fillcolor3 = $vert; $fillcolor4 = $vert; $fillcolor5 = $vert; $fillcolor6 = $vert; $fillcolor7 = $vert; } else if($time<=1 && $time>=0) { $fillcolor1 = $rouge; $fillcolor2 = $vert; $fillcolor3 = $vert; $fillcolor4 = $vert; $fillcolor5 = $vert; $fillcolor6 = $vert; $fillcolor7 = $vert; } ?> Prochain bus d="M 339.4893 354.7976 L 354.0086 357.5616 L 361.2683 358.9435 L 366.1081 361.7075 L 370.9479 368.6174 L 375.7876 376.9093 L 375.7876 382.4372 L 407.2463 382.4372 L 407.2463 374.1454 L 412.086 365.8534 L 421.7655 361.7075 L 438.7047 361.7075 L 445.9644 363.0895 L 450.8041 364.4714 L 470.1632 352.0336 L 453.2239 334.0678 L 438.7047 324.3939 L 414.5058 310.5741 L 404.8262 305.0461 L 383.0473 314.7201 L 387.8871 318.866 L 385.4671 323.0119 L 370.9479 331.3038 L 356.4285 334.0678 L 339.4893 336.8318 L 322.55 339.5958 L 317.7102 350.6516 L 339.4893 354.7976 z " id="path628" /> d="M 479.8428 345.1237 L 467.7432 332.6859 L 438.7047 313.3381 L 409.666 298.1362 L 431.445 285.6984 L 453.2239 269.1145 L 484.6825 277.4065 L 518.5609 291.2263 L 545.1797 311.956 L 535.5001 318.866 L 520.9808 329.9218 L 508.8814 336.8318 L 496.7819 343.7417 L 479.8428 345.1237 z " id="path629" /> d="M 361.2683 385.8922 L 359.0063 376.1525 L 349.9579 367.6303 L 336.3855 362.7604 L 313.7648 360.3255 L 293.4062 363.9779 L 282.0958 367.6303 L 270.7855 376.1525 L 263.9993 384.6748 L 259.4751 394.4144 L 257.2132 401.7191 L 259.4751 409.0239 L 266.2613 411.4588 L 282.0958 411.4588 L 302.4545 411.4588 L 329.5993 407.8064 L 347.6958 401.7191 L 356.7442 394.4144 L 361.2683 385.8922 z " id="path630" /> d="M 458.0637 262.2046 L 477.4228 245.6208 L 491.9421 230.419 L 501.6217 216.5992 L 506.4616 208.3072 L 523.4008 209.6892 L 547.5996 213.8352 L 576.6382 219.3631 L 593.5775 223.5091 L 612.9365 230.419 L 617.7763 233.183 L 617.7763 235.947 L 617.7763 238.7109 L 615.3565 244.2388 L 603.257 263.5866 L 588.7377 282.9344 L 579.0582 296.7543 L 559.699 310.5741 L 545.1797 295.3723 L 525.8206 281.5524 L 491.9421 269.1145 L 458.0637 262.2046 z " id="path631" /> d="M 511.3013 200.0154 L 533.0803 202.7793 L 564.5388 208.3072 L 595.9973 215.2172 L 617.7763 220.7451 L 617.7763 208.3072 L 617.7763 191.7234 L 610.5167 172.3758 L 605.6768 164.0838 L 598.4172 153.028 L 591.1575 143.3541 L 586.3178 135.0622 L 581.478 128.1522 L 564.5388 129.5342 L 547.5996 130.9162 L 533.0803 132.2982 L 518.5609 135.0622 L 506.4616 137.8261 L 496.7819 140.5901 L 489.5223 141.9721 L 496.7819 146.118 L 504.0416 157.1739 L 506.4616 162.7018 L 511.3013 173.7577 L 513.7212 183.4316 L 513.7212 191.7234 L 511.3013 200.0154 z " id="path633" /> d="M 571.7984 118.4784 L 550.0194 121.2423 L 533.0803 125.3883 L 518.5609 128.1522 L 508.8814 130.9162 L 499.2018 133.6802 L 489.5223 137.8261 L 484.6825 137.8261 L 479.8428 130.9162 L 475.003 124.0063 L 467.7432 117.0964 L 462.9034 108.8044 L 455.6438 101.8947 L 443.5445 96.36681 L 426.6052 89.45691 L 412.086 85.31091 L 426.6052 72.87311 L 441.1246 60.43522 L 462.9034 63.19922 L 491.9421 71.49111 L 513.7212 78.40101 L 535.5001 86.69291 L 554.8592 94.98481 L 564.5388 101.8947 L 571.7984 118.4784 z " id="path634" /> d="M 424.1854 56.28932 L 404.8262 50.76132 L 390.3069 47.99738 L 361.2683 43.85148 L 322.55 41.08748 L 291.0916 43.85148 L 271.7324 47.99738 L 257.2132 53.52532 L 249.9534 59.05322 L 240.2738 64.58121 L 230.5943 70.10911 L 252.3733 79.78301 L 269.3125 71.49111 L 283.8319 65.96311 L 317.7102 64.58121 L 337.0694 67.34511 L 351.5887 70.10911 L 378.2076 75.63711 L 397.5666 81.16501 L 404.8262 82.54701 L 424.1854 56.28932 z " id="path635" />